
Mystery Jets unveil title-track from new album "A Billion Heartbeats"
Mystery Jets have shared new single "A Billion Heartbeats", the title-track from their first album in four years.
"A Billion Heartbeats" arrives after earlier singles "Pretty Drone", "Wrong Side Of The Tracks", "History Has Its Eyes On You", "Screwdriver", and "Hospital Radio".
A Billion Heartbeats is Mystery Jets' first album in four years, following on from 2016's Curve Of The Earth.
Mystery Jets' new album A Billion Heartbeats was originally due for release on 27 September 2019, but had to be pushed back after vocalist Blaine Harrison had to undergo emergency surgery "to halt an infection close to my bone from spreading around my body."
The band also had to reschedule their UK tour in support of their new album.
